May 2025 - Apr 2026Colville Terrace area has the 5th lowest crime rate of 26 local areas in Castle , and the 272nd lowest crime rate of 917 local areas in Cumberland .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Colville Terrace (CA2 5HW) in the last 12 months was 23.9 per 1,000 residents and was 91.7% lower than the Castle average (289.1 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 4 offences recorded. The least common crime was Criminal damage and arson with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Vehicle crime 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Violent crimes ( -60.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 4 (≈ 11.9 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-60.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-72.2%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Colville Terrace (CA2 5HW),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Supermarket, where police recorded 32 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Morley Street (19 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
